At The Mill, steaks are their specialty, and boy, do they know how to prepare them! Cooked to perfection and seared just right, each bite is like a mini celebration …
Find out moreEnjoy the day with our drinks and games.
When you step into The Mill, you’re greeted by an inviting atmosphere that feels like a home away from home. The decor evokes the nostalgia of a classic mill, while …
Let’s chat about the star of the show: the steaks. Picture yourself sinking your teeth into a perfectly cooked filet mignon, its buttery tenderness melting away the stresses of the …
324 N 3rd St, McCall, ID 83638, United States Phone: +12086347683 Sunday 17:00–22:00 Monday 17:00–22:00 Tuesday 17:00–22:00 Wednesday 17:00–22:00 Thursday 17:00–22:00 Friday 17:00–22:00 Saturday 17:00–22:00